Transaction 64b0610c2cf8e95f2e32ef399269406f44e922cc144aed50bee4d0278b961e1a

2 Input
2 Outputs
  • 64b0610c2cf8e95f2e32ef399269406f44e922cc144aed50bee4d0278b961e1a:0
  • value  157000
    address  3Lrguk57U2Fa6GRNLdFbfU3F8x7XBPFrTj
  • 64b0610c2cf8e95f2e32ef399269406f44e922cc144aed50bee4d0278b961e1a:1
  • value  18498376
    address  bc1qx266k2w5k35uefcg3d6xs8wsmxvpenrep5vmrw